State insurance department officials are reporting that Montana licensed 34 new captive insurance companies in 2014, bringing the state’s total number of licensed captives to 177.
In addition to the 34 new captive insurance company licenses, the number of series business units grew by 19 and there were 29 new captive cells added during the course of last year, according to the department.
